A recent leak has given fans a first look at the iPhone 17 Pro Max, showcasing a significant redesign of its camera module. The video, circulating on social media platforms, highlights a more streamlined and futuristic camera layout, potentially aimed at improving low-light performance and image stabilization. Apple enthusiasts are speculating about advanced features such as improved zoom capabilities and upgraded sensors.
Foldable iPhone Expected in 2026, Says Analyst
Alongside the iPhone 17 Pro Max leak, industry analysts have predicted that Apple’s first foldable iPhone could debut in 2026. This aligns with Apple’s gradual push toward flexible display technology, competing with existing foldable devices from Samsung and Huawei. The foldable iPhone is expected to feature a combination of durability, compact design, and high-end performance, signaling a major innovation in Apple’s product lineup.
